Your key responsibilities will include, although are not limited to:
Managing inventory levels to ensure stock accuracy and availability of critical spare parts
Raising purchase orders, liaising with suppliers, and monitoring lead times to ensure timely delivery
Coordinating parts allocation and dispatch to field technicians for service and installation jobs
Reading basic schematics and component layouts to accurately identify required parts (automotive/trade background highly desirable)
Managing supplier relationships, including warranty claims, returns, credits, and supplier agreements Organising freight and logistics to ensure correct and timely dispatch of parts
Maintaining accurate records within ERP or service management systems
Monitoring costs, identifying savings opportunities, and contributing to continuous improvement initiatives
